WebThe description and measurement of capacities relevant to legal questions is an important goal in forensic psychology. As a result, the forensic specialist attempts to create relevant, accurate and credible data and conclusions that inform legal arguments and judicial decision-making, but do not intrude upon it. WebThe DPsych in Forensic Psychology consists of 540 credits with 180 level 7 credits awarded as APL, at admission, for completion of an MSc in Forensic Psychology (or equivalent). A further 60 level 8 APL credits can be awarded on evidence of D level research competence which will exempt students from Module 1.
